In a significant leap for transportation infrastructure, Chinese engineers have successfully completed the drilling of the 8-kilometer Fankuai Tunnel. Located in the rugged Qinba Mountains of Sichuan Province, this ambitious project marks a critical milestone in the expansion of the high-speed rail network across the Chinese mainland's western region.
The project was not without its challenges. The Qinba Mountains are known for their treacherous terrain, which presented engineers with significant risks, including geological instability and the presence of underground gas. To overcome these obstacles, the construction team employed cutting-edge smart digital technology, allowing for precise monitoring and mitigation of landslides and gas leaks during the drilling process.
Once fully operational, this new artery will support trains traveling at speeds of up to 350 km/h. This breakthrough is expected to drastically reduce travel times, enhancing connectivity between the southwest region and other major economic hubs.
